Roland Horne is the Founder and Group CEO of WatchHouse, a collection of premium coffee and brunch hubs in Central London. Roland started the company in 2014 with the goal of challenging the standard offerings in the area and providing a more authentic and passionate experience for the community. Prior to WatchHouse, Roland was the Founder and Chairman of Verum Domus, a company specializing in creating exceptional homes in London since 2012. Roland also serves as the Non-Executive Chairman and Investor of Youda, a hospitality brand aiming to make their people experience a competitive advantage. Roland has experience mentoring and assisting service leavers and veterans through their role as a Mentor in the Military Veterans Affairs Programme at J.P. Morgan. Earlier in their career, Roland co-founded and served as the Creative Director of Aquarium Architecture, a company specializing in international aquarium design and installation. Roland also worked as a Shipping Analyst and Oil Trader at Vitol B.V. and as a Senior Researcher at the House of Commons.
